A recent pharmacokinetic study comparing three butyrate ingredients found that lysine butyrate (marketed as BIOMEnd by NutraShure Distribution LLC) and sodium butyrate had significantly higher peak plasma concentrations (Cmax) and faster times to maximum circulation (Tmax), compared to tributyrin.
